  3. A UNIQUE SCENE IN THE HISTORY OF THE BRITISH NAVY—HOISTING ON BOARD THE FIRST NAVAL HYDROPLANE.

    H.M.S. Hibernia is the first British warship to have hoisted on board a naval hydroplane— one of the weapons of the new arm. The hydroplane is here seen swinging from a boom by a cable which spreads out just above the wings, so that four cables actually take the weight of the machine. There seems no immediate prospect of flying machines being able to alight on a warship. They will start from a specially-prepared way, but will have to alight ... [ILLUSTRATED]
